To coincide with the release of the new MJ documentary, This Is It, on DVD and Blu-ray at the end of the month, Japan is getting an exclusive 120 GB PS3 Slim bundle.  It’ll include all the standard PS3 fixings plus a Blu-ray copy of the new movie for only ¥33,500 (roughly $366).

Unfortunately, the bundle appears to be Japan-only, as Sony has stated that there are NO plans for an American or European release.  It’s too “Bad,” really.  Guess you “Got to Be There” if you want to (allegedly) fondle this thing while you’re Home Alone.
